【题目】Where did you come across your old classmate Jane?

It was in the supermarket ________ she worked ________ I came across her.

A. where; whenB. that; whenC. that; thatD. where; that

【答案】D

【解析】

试题分析:考查定语从句和强调句。the supermarket是先行词,work不及物,因此定语从句不缺少成分,用where指地点,it is/was...that是强调句,这三个词去掉后不影响句意,这里强调了碰见简的地点,强调句中包含一个定语从句,故选D。句意:——你在哪里碰到了你的旧同学Jane的?——在她工作的超级市场我碰到了她。

【学法指导】

一.强调句的使用:

1、用It is/was...that/who...句型表示强调。

(1)陈述句的强调句型:It is/was+被强调部分(通常是主语、宾语或状语)+that/who(当强调主语且主语指人)+其它部分。 e.g. It was yesterday that he met Li Ping.

(2)一般疑问句的强调句型:同上,只是把is/was提到it前面。 e.g. Was it yesterday that he met Li Ping?

(3)特殊疑问句的强调句型:被强调部分(通常是疑问代词或疑问副词)+is/was+it+that/who+其它部分?e.g. When and where was it that you were born?

注:被强调的部分(通常是句子的主语、状语、宾语或宾语补足语)放在is/was的后面,如被强调的是人,则后面可用who,whom等代替。

2、用助动词do, does或did来强调谓语动词。

如:Do come early. He did send you a letter last week.

3、用主语从句+be+被强调部分,主语从句常用what引导。

如:What John wants is a ball.---What Mary does every day is(to) give piano lessons.

二.not...until...句型的强调句:

1、句型为:It is/was not until+被强调部分+that+其它部分:

e.g. 普通句:He didn't go to bed until/till his wife came back.

强调句:It was not until his wife came back that he went to bed.

2、注意:此句型只用until,不用till。但如果不是强调句型,till, until可通用;

因为句型中It is/was not...已经是否定句了,that后面的从句要用肯定句,切勿再用否定句了。三.谓语动词的强调:

1、It is/was...that...结构不能强调谓语,如果需要强调谓语时,用助动词do/does或did。

e.g. Do sit down.务必请坐。

2、注意:此种强调只用do/does和did,没有别的形式;过去时用did,后面的谓语动词用原形。

【题目】Genetically modified (转基因 ) foods have become a focus point of agriculture throughout the news today. This has an effect on many different aspects of the agriculture world. From the seed dealer, to the farmer that buys the seed, to the workers that the farmer sells to; all are affected by the new technologies that are involved in this part of production agriculture.

Genetically modified foods have come under heavy fire lately. There are some countries that are against buying these types of foods. They are tested for safety by the best scientific experts in Europe, the US and the rest of the world. They are not for sale until they have gone through this complete safety process. Since they are a new product, and any slight problem with them could affect a whole country, these tests are very necessary.

These safety tests are carried out because of the new rules that were made with the Novel Foods Regulation. Begun in May of 1997, the Novel Foods Regulation set up an EU-wide pre-market system for all novel foods. A novel food is described as one that has not been eaten by EU consumers widely in the past. By setting up this program the EU hopes to keep its consumers safe from any possible side effects of any new food products.

There are a variety of ways in which genetic modification has helped food producers. They can improve the nutritional (营养的) value or the storage conditions of the food. Today there are only two genetically modified foods that have been allowed for use, these are GM soybean and GM maize.

Despite any safety checks, many people are still cautious about eating genetically modified foods. By providing these people with the necessary information, we can allow them to make decisions about these foods.
